2. What Is DIM, and Why Is Our Manufacturing Superior?
DIM is a natural compound formed when the body digests indole-3-carbinol (I3C), found in cruciferous vegetables like broccoli, cabbage, and Brussels sprouts . Recent research has demonstrated DIM’s ability to ameliorate obesity-related skeletal muscle atrophy by regulating mitochondrial function and the AMPK/SIRT1/PGC-1α pathway . In three distinct experimental models—murine muscle atrophy, aging worms, and cell systems—DIM has shown therapeutic promise in enhancing muscle mass and function .

4. Solving Your Formulation & Solubility Problems
A common complaint about DIM is its poor water solubility . It is soluble in ethanol (17 mg/mL), DMSO (45 mg/mL), and organic solvents, but insoluble in water . For solid dosage forms, we recommend standard encapsulation or tableting processes. For liquid formulations, pre-dissolving in lipid-based carriers or using advanced self-emulsifying drug delivery systems (SMEDDS) can significantly improve bioavailability . The powder has a characteristic mild odor and a stable crystalline form, ensuring consistent handling and blending.
5. Eliminate Inventory Waste with Proper Storage Guidelines
A hidden operational cost is ingredient degradation in the warehouse. Our DIM is stable when stored correctly. First, keep it in a cool, dry place away from direct sunlight and moisture . Next, store in tightly sealed, airtight containers. For long-term storage, we recommend refrigeration at 2-8°C (36-46°F) or freezing at -20°C for up to 36 months . Protect from strong light and heat.
